2025-26 Estimated Tuition and Fees
Figures for tuition and fees represent currently approved or proposed amounts and may not be final. Actual tuition and fees are subject to change by the University of California as determined to be necessary or appropriate. Final approved tuition and fee levels may differ from the amounts presented. Some or all instruction for all or part of the academic year may be delivered remotely. Tuition and fees have been set regardless of the method of instruction and will not be refunded in the event instruction occurs remotely for any part of the academic year.

Tuition Stability Plan for Graduate Students
Beginning in fall 2022, the University of California will be implementing the new Tuition Stability Plan approved by the Regents in July 2021. For graduate and professional school students, systemwide Tuition and Student Services Fee will increase by the rate of inflation, or roughly 3 percent per year starting in fall 2022. Graduate students with qualifying appointments as research or teaching assistants can expect to have these costs fully covered.
